我添加了一个 Angular 客户端来与 GraphQL 后端交互。
源代码在这里。
在这个 Angular 项目中,我使用Apollo Angular发送查询,并且我还使用Auth0 Angular SDK来处理身份验证和授权。
我按照官方 Apollo Angular 指南添加了GraphQLmodule
,我必须自己添加Authorization
标题。
在 Http/Rest 情况下工作的原始 HTTP 拦截器在这里不起作用。
我认为 Apollo Angular 也依赖于 Angular HttpClientModule
,但为什么我必须 Authorization
手动设置呢?